Starring Chow Yun-Fat (Hard Boiled, A Better Tomorrow) and Danny Lee (The Killer), this sizzling, gritty film was directed by Ringo Lam (Full Contact, Prison On Fire, Maximum Risk).

Ko Chow is an undercover cop torn between his duty as a police officer and his loyalty to his friends on the wrong side of the law. He wants out – and his commanding officer, Inspector Lau, reluctantly approves his resignation – but only after he completes one final assignment. Tasked with infiltrating a notorious gang of criminals, Chow forms a bond with their leader, building a relationship based on mutual trust and respect. But when a planned heist turns into a violent shootout with the law, the tension among the thieves heats up… and they begin to suspect there is an informant in their midst.
